如何在IM产品中实现个性化隐私设置?
随着互联网技术的飞速发展,即时通讯(IM)产品已经成为人们日常生活中不可或缺的一部分。然而,在享受便捷沟通的同时,用户对于隐私保护的担忧也日益增加。如何在IM产品中实现个性化隐私设置,成为当前亟待解决的问题。本文将从以下几个方面展开论述。
一、了解用户隐私需求
- 隐私分类
首先,需要对用户隐私进行分类,以便针对性地进行个性化设置。常见的隐私分类包括:
(1)基本隐私:如姓名、性别、年龄、电话号码等基本信息。
(2)社交隐私:如好友列表、聊天记录、朋友圈等。
(3)位置隐私:如实时位置、历史位置等。
(4)支付隐私:如支付密码、支付记录等。
- 用户需求分析
通过对用户调研和数据分析,了解用户在各个隐私方面的需求。以下是一些常见需求:
(1)基本隐私:用户希望保护自己的基本信息不被泄露。
(2)社交隐私:用户希望控制好友的添加、聊天记录的查看等。
(3)位置隐私:用户希望控制自己的位置信息不被他人获取。
(4)支付隐私:用户希望保护自己的支付信息,防止被盗用。
二、实现个性化隐私设置的技术手段
- 用户权限管理
(1)分级权限:根据用户需求,将隐私分为不同等级,如公开、半公开、私密等。
(2)权限授权:用户可以根据自己的需求,对好友、群组等进行权限授权。
- 数据加密
(1)端到端加密:确保用户之间的通信内容不被第三方窃取。
(2)数据存储加密:对用户存储在服务器上的数据进行加密,防止数据泄露。
- 隐私保护算法
(1)差分隐私:在保证数据安全的前提下,对用户数据进行匿名化处理。
(2)同态加密:在数据传输过程中,对数据进行加密,确保数据在传输过程中的安全性。
- 位置隐私保护
(1)模糊定位:将用户的位置信息进行模糊处理,降低被他人定位的风险。
(2)位置信息授权:用户可以控制自己的位置信息是否被他人获取。
三、个性化隐私设置的实施策略
- 用户界面设计
(1)简洁明了:界面设计应简洁明了,方便用户快速找到隐私设置功能。
(2)可视化:通过图表、图标等形式,直观展示用户隐私设置情况。
- 个性化推荐
根据用户的历史行为和偏好,为用户提供个性化的隐私设置建议。
- 隐私教育
(1)隐私知识普及:通过教育,提高用户对隐私保护的意识。
(2)隐私设置指导:为用户提供详细的隐私设置指南,帮助用户更好地保护自己的隐私。
四、总结
在IM产品中实现个性化隐私设置,需要从了解用户隐私需求、技术手段、实施策略等多个方面进行综合考虑。通过分级权限、数据加密、隐私保护算法等技术手段,结合用户界面设计和个性化推荐,可以为用户提供更加安全、便捷的隐私保护服务。同时,加强隐私教育,提高用户隐私保护意识,也是实现个性化隐私设置的关键。在未来,随着技术的不断进步,IM产品在隐私保护方面将会有更多的创新和突破。
猜你喜欢:即时通讯系统